MEMO — Recalled chargers, Pallet R-22. The pallet of recalled Voltrix Mini chargers currently in Bay 4 at the Harlowe depot is scheduled for return to the supplier's quarantine facility next Tuesday. Records team: confirm the unit count matches the recall notice, attach the disposition form, and shrink-wrap the pallet with the red recall banding visible on all sides. A dedicated courier collects Tuesday; the hand-over instruction below governs the exchange.

dispatch memo: the sorius tamius courier leaves the praeth ledger at gate 4873 under passcode 928014

**Ticket: Vault lockout on Quillbird DNS flake**

Heads up for the sync: the Quillbird secrets vault keeps locking itself because name resolution to the unseal node times out roughly every third attempt. Tovi bumped the resolver cache TTL, which helps, but we still need manual unseals until the fix lands. If you get paged, use the standby passphrase below.

unlock words, bawef-kahap: sorax-sorir-quenys-aldok

// Trace propagation for plugin authors
//
// Every request entering the Murkwell mesh carries a trace header that
// your plugin MUST forward on any outbound call, or spans get orphaned
// and debugging your plugin becomes guesswork. Use the helper in the
// SDK rather than copying headers by hand — it also handles baggage
// and sampling flags. The constant name below was frozen in the
// release identified by the token below.

build token for tajeg-bajep: htk14_409ba9df6b8acb

## Artifact Signing — Vaultsweep

Vaultsweep is our internal secrets-rotation utility, and yes, it signs its own releases too (a bit meta, we know). Every tagged build gets signed in CI before landing in the internal registry, so never install an unsigned tarball someone hands you in chat. To verify a Vaultsweep artifact, check its signature against the release key below.

deploy key for fafof-yaguf: bky4_zHj6

Subject: Parchmill cut-over wrap-up

Hi — quick summary for your review. We cut over to the new Parchmill markdown pipeline last night with no rollbacks. Sanitization now happens pre-cache, so stale unsafe HTML can't leak from old entries; we also purged the render cache entirely. One straggler worker ran the old build for ten minutes, already terminated. The production pipeline currently runs with these settings.

config for bawip-badup:
ULAAEL_HOST=ulaael.zemvarsys.internal
ULAAEL_PORT=8000